lurker

noun

lurk·​er ˈlər-kər How to pronounce lurker (audio)
plural lurkers
1
: one that lies hidden in or as if in ambush
a lurker in the shadows
It troubled me that there should have been a lurker on the stairs, on that night of all nights in the year … Charles Dickens
2
: a person who reads messages on an Internet discussion forum or social media platform but does not contribute
Online fandom was a world where people were having conversations about the things they loved. For more than a decade, I was listening to the conversations, but I didn't say a word. I was a lurker. Elizabeth Minkel
